We contracted with the *** on 1-23-to install a 4,watt solar pv system on their home We were also contracted to secure third party financing On 1-24-the *** contacted our office via email to send in documentation needed by our finance office to secure their loan
On 1-25-the *** were contacted by our engineering department to set up a date to take final measurements on the home This appointment was set up for the 30th of January On the afternoon of 1-29-our VP of engineering received a text indicating that they were not moving forward
All the proper contracts and forms were signed by the *** on 1-23-2017, including a contract to install panels, PV Rebate and Energy Work Sheet, PV solar Resource Sheet, Credit Application, membership application for credit, State of Oregon Notice of Procedures, State of Oregon Notice Of Liens, State of Oregon Consumer Protection Notice, a Finance Installment Contract Clearly the *** were aware that they were purchasing a solar pv system from National Solar and received all the required documentationThe contract clearly states in the front that the client has three days to opt out and on the back of the contract the terms of cancellation are clearly spelled out If a customer wishes to cancel outside the three days there is a 30% cancellation fee If the *** want to pay the fee and get out from the terms of the contract that is their right
